What affects the price

The final price for your hardscape project depends on a few key factors. First, the size of the area and the specific materials you choose—like natural stone versus standard concrete—will change the bottom line. Site conditions also matter; if your yard requires significant grading, drainage work, or removal of old structures, costs will rise. Do I really need sand under pavers?

Yes, a layer of sand is crucial for proper paver installation. It provides a level bedding for the pavers and allows for drainage, preventing shifting and settling over time. What is meant by hardscaping?

Hardscaping refers to the non-living elements of your landscape design. This includes things like patios, walkways, retaining walls, and driveways. Concrete pavers are a key component of many hardscaping projects in Knoxville, adding both function and aesthetic appeal to your property.
